Rare 3'6" diameter 36 specimen woods from the west Indies. Probably made by Ralph Turnbull in Jamaica, but not signed. Dating from the 1820's, the only comparable example is in the Lady Leverhulme museum in Port Sunlight, Liverpool. It would make a splendid centre table. The base feet are satin wood, the base platform is alder wood.
